Javier Fernández‐Lodeiro is a scholar working on Materials Chemistry, Electronic, Optical and Magnetic Materials and Spectroscopy. According to data from OpenAlex, Javier Fernández‐Lodeiro has authored 50 papers receiving a total of 1.0k indexed citations (citations by other indexed papers that have themselves been cited), including 36 papers in Materials Chemistry, 19 papers in Electronic, Optical and Magnetic Materials and 18 papers in Spectroscopy. Recurrent topics in Javier Fernández‐Lodeiro's work include Gold and Silver Nanoparticles Synthesis and Applications (19 papers), Molecular Sensors and Ion Detection (16 papers) and Nanoparticles: synthesis and applications (14 papers). Javier Fernández‐Lodeiro is often cited by papers focused on Gold and Silver Nanoparticles Synthesis and Applications (19 papers), Molecular Sensors and Ion Detection (16 papers) and Nanoparticles: synthesis and applications (14 papers). Javier Fernández‐Lodeiro collaborates with scholars based in Portugal, Spain and United Kingdom. Javier Fernández‐Lodeiro's co-authors include Carlos Lodeiro, José Luís Capelo, Elisabete Oliveira, Cristina Núñez, Adrián Fernández‐Lodeiro, Hugo M. Santos, Emília Bértolo, Mário Diniz, Alcindo A. Dos Santos and María Patricia Benavides and has published in prestigious journals such as SHILAP Revista de lepidopterología, Scientific Reports and Journal of Colloid and Interface Science.
